Difficult to compare historically as Facebook really was a listing and MySpace more of a personal webpage. Now they have both morphed, Facebook with its News streams, MySpace with a deeper music focus. The game is far from over. Facebook have a BIG plan they are executing and we really have not given Jonathon Miller at News Limited enough time to turn MySpace around... To be Honest, Twitter will probably CRUSH them both.
